> When I play a movie through the dxr3 (driver form dxr3.sf.net) it used
> to work just fine for quite a long time.
> However now that I use a software raid (one via ide on asus a7v8x and 2
> hpt370) I can reproducably get the system to freeze when I mplayer -vo
> dxr3 <file_on_sw_raid> after less than 10 minutes.
> Then the IDE lid is continuously on until I reset the machine.
> I found out that when I copy the file to a ram disk and then play it
> through dxr3 it works just fine (no freeze). This happens even when I
> boot with init=/bin/sh (so no nvidia or other binary only modules).
> Any ideas on what to try out ?
Does the same happen with 2.4.20 or 2.4.21? (try with no binary modules
please)
